I broke Laptop screen which was 120Hz B156HAN04.2 and my mistake I bought B156HAN01.2 which is 60Hz and it is fine as I don't play games on that laptop so It doesn't matter if it is 120Hz or 60Hz Both are AHVA screen but the problem I'm facing is with 60Hz Laptop screen is flickering is there a problem with lower Hz or I need to change my laptop settings?
 
You should be able to change those settings, correct.

Rightclick your desktop and click Display settings.
Scroll down and click on Advanced display settings
Display adapter properties for Display 1
A window opens, containing 3 tabs, the middle one simply named "Monitor", should show you a screen refreshrate that is changeable. Mine sadly says 60Hz and is the only choice. I'm curious to see if your monitor shows other choices.
